Abstract EN
For heavy haul trains, it is difficult to get global information due to the limited rangeof communication.
This paper proposed a novel distributed optimal control based on gamestrategy, in which the global optimization is achieved by equilibrizing subsystems’ performancejust utilizing local information.
To online solve the game control, an efficient multivariableextremum seeking algorithm was adapted to approximate the partial differential equationdeduced by optimal condition.
The convergence of the proposed approximate algorithmis proved by constructing a fictitious Lie bracket system using Lyapunov function.
Finally,the proposed distributed optimal control is valuated rigorously by case study according to theconfiguration of Daqin railway in China.
